Fred E. Nedved

Milesville, SD

1934, 1793, Pine Creek, S-1,
1937, 2750, Orman Dam (Fruitdale), BR-2,

Fred Nedved served in the Civilian Conservation Corps with Company 1793, Camp Pine Creek, near Mount Rushmore Nation Memorial, Keystone, SD. He joined the U.S. Army at Fort Meade surviving Utah Beach and the Battle of the Bulge, but was killed in the Korean War.
